summaryrefslogtreecommitdiff
path: root/assets/javascripts/rectangles/engine
diff options
context:
space:
mode:
authorJules Laplace <jules@okfoc.us>2014-04-17 17:40:37 -0400
committerJules Laplace <jules@okfoc.us>2014-04-17 17:40:37 -0400
commit0010a692359ec6ba90aaf2e20d77bfa4016325d5 (patch)
tree2fb7ab7e8bda28217577658e6cc37093b47bc967 /assets/javascripts/rectangles/engine
parent1b7c036b9a5fdfae8673bd3e3baa44f24c968db3 (diff)
some ctrl-click stuff
Diffstat (limited to 'assets/javascripts/rectangles/engine')
-rw-r--r--assets/javascripts/rectangles/engine/builder.js9
-rw-r--r--assets/javascripts/rectangles/engine/clipper.js1
2 files changed, 1 insertions, 9 deletions
diff --git a/assets/javascripts/rectangles/engine/builder.js b/assets/javascripts/rectangles/engine/builder.js
index ba180d2..7ee85ab 100644
--- a/assets/javascripts/rectangles/engine/builder.js
+++ b/assets/javascripts/rectangles/engine/builder.js
@@ -12,13 +12,6 @@ var builder = new function(){
base.tube.on("clip", rebuild)
}
- base.wheel = new wheel({
- el: document.querySelector("#map"),
- update: function(e, val, delta){
- console.log(e.clientX, e.clientY, delta)
- }
- })
-
function rebuild(){
if (window.scene) {
clear()
@@ -112,9 +105,7 @@ var builder = new function(){
var intersected = false
for (var i = 0; i < already_constructed.length; i++) {
if (already_constructed[i].rect.intersects(r)) {
- // probably create extra walls here?
intersected = true
-
if (rm.height < already_constructed[i].height) {
list = list.concat( ceiling_walls( rm, already_constructed[i], r ) )
}
diff --git a/assets/javascripts/rectangles/engine/clipper.js b/assets/javascripts/rectangles/engine/clipper.js
index 2b04a23..79e44e5 100644
--- a/assets/javascripts/rectangles/engine/clipper.js
+++ b/assets/javascripts/rectangles/engine/clipper.js
@@ -25,6 +25,7 @@ var clipper = new function(){
rooms.push( new room({
id: base.rooms.length,
rect: r,
+ height: quantize(randrange(200,500), 50),
}) )
}